Charging the Device
-The device needs to be fully charged before its initial use 8 hours.
-To charge the battery, use the 3.5mm/USB cable.
-Attach the 3.5mm connector at one end of the cable to the device and the USB at the other end to a computer.
-The LED indicator will illuminate during charging, and it will go out when the device is fully charged.
-The device will shut off automatically when the USB cable is disconnected (including during charging or data transmission).
Downloading Music
-Connect the device to a computer through the USB cable. The device can then be operated as a flash drive for downloading music.
-It is recommended to create separate folders for a variety of music and for easy access and downloading.
-The WMA format supports Window Media Audio up to and including version
9.It does not support “Digital Right Management (DRM)” format.

Trouble Shooting
-The LED indicator is functioning normally, but there is no sound:
Check whether or not the earphone is plugged in and that the USB cable is still connected.
-When the device is not playing normally or behave abnormally when connected to the computer:
Charge the device for approximately 30 minutes and then Reset the system.

1.Power on : Pressing the ►button lightly, the device will play song automatically after the LED indicator stays on for approximately 3 seconds.
2.Power off : Pressing the ►button for about 3 seconds, the LED indicator will flash rapidly and go out and the device is turned off.
3.Pause: Pressing the ►button lightly during playing will cause the LED to stay on and the player will enter the “Pause” mode. Pressing the ►button lightly again will return the player to normal play status. Please note that the system will turn itself off automatically after 1 minutes in "Pause" mode.
4.Change songs during the playing:
Pressing the ►►button lightly, the device will skip to the next song. Pressing the ►► button lightly, the device will skip to previous song.
